当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

oss对象存储服务的读写权限可以设置为,深入解析OSS对象存储服务,权限配置与读写操作全面指南

oss对象存储服务的读写权限可以设置为,深入解析OSS对象存储服务,权限配置与读写操作全面指南

深入了解OSS对象存储服务的读写权限配置,本文全面解析权限设置与操作流程,为您提供权威指南,确保数据安全与高效访问。...

深入了解OSS对象存储服务的读写权限配置,本文全面解析权限设置与操作流程,为您提供权威指南,确保数据安全与高效访问。

随着互联网技术的飞速发展,云存储服务已成为企业及个人数据存储的重要选择,阿里云OSS(对象存储服务)作为国内领先的云存储服务之一,提供了丰富的读写权限配置,以满足不同场景下的存储需求,本文将深入解析OSS对象存储服务的读写权限配置,帮助您更好地掌握其操作方法。

OSS对象存储简介

OSS(Object Storage Service)是一种基于云的对象存储服务,提供海量、安全、低成本、高可靠的数据存储解决方案,用户可以通过OSS存储和管理各种类型的数据,如图片、文档、视频等,OSS具有以下特点:

1、海量存储:支持存储PB级别的数据,满足海量数据存储需求。

2、高可靠性:采用多副本存储机制,保证数据安全可靠。

oss对象存储服务的读写权限可以设置为,深入解析OSS对象存储服务,权限配置与读写操作全面指南

3、高性能:支持全球访问,提供快速的数据读写性能。

4、低成本:按需付费,无需预付费用,降低企业成本。

OSS对象存储读写权限配置

1、访问控制策略(Access Control Policy,简称ACP)

ACP是OSS中的一种访问控制机制,用于控制用户对存储空间的访问权限,通过配置ACP,可以实现对存储资源的细粒度访问控制。

(1)策略类型

- 基于用户的策略:针对特定用户或用户组设置访问权限。

- 基于IP地址的策略:针对特定IP地址或IP地址段设置访问权限。

- 基于匿名用户的策略:针对匿名用户设置访问权限。

(2)策略配置

- 创建策略:进入OSS控制台,选择“策略管理”,点击“创建策略”按钮,根据需求选择策略类型和授权内容。

- 分配策略:将创建好的策略应用到存储空间,实现权限控制。

oss对象存储服务的读写权限可以设置为,深入解析OSS对象存储服务,权限配置与读写操作全面指南

2、策略授权

在配置策略后,需要对策略进行授权,使策略生效,授权过程如下:

(1)选择存储空间:进入OSS控制台,选择要授权的存储空间。

(2)授权策略:在存储空间详情页,选择“策略管理”,点击“授权策略”按钮,选择已创建的策略进行授权。

3、读写操作权限

在OSS中,读写操作权限包括:

(1)读权限:允许用户读取存储空间中的对象。

(2)写权限:允许用户向存储空间中写入对象。

(3)删除权限:允许用户删除存储空间中的对象。

根据实际需求,可以为用户或用户组分配相应的读写操作权限。

读写操作实践

1、上传对象

oss对象存储服务的读写权限可以设置为,深入解析OSS对象存储服务,权限配置与读写操作全面指南

(1)上传代码示例

import oss2
创建OSS客户端
bucket_name = 'your-bucket-name'
endpoint = 'your-endpoint'
access_key_id = 'your-access-key-id'
access_key_secret = 'your-access-key-secret'
创建Bucket
bucket = oss2.Bucket(oss2.Auth(access_key_id, access_key_secret), endpoint, bucket_name)
上传文件
object_name = 'your-object-name'
file_path = 'your-file-path'
bucket.put_object_from_file(object_name, file_path)

(2)运行示例

运行上述代码,将本地文件上传到OSS存储空间。

2、下载对象

(1)下载代码示例

import oss2
创建OSS客户端
bucket_name = 'your-bucket-name'
endpoint = 'your-endpoint'
access_key_id = 'your-access-key-id'
access_key_secret = 'your-access-key-secret'
创建Bucket
bucket = oss2.Bucket(oss2.Auth(access_key_id, access_key_secret), endpoint, bucket_name)
下载文件
object_name = 'your-object-name'
file_path = 'your-file-path'
bucket.get_object_to_file(object_name, file_path)

(2)运行示例

运行上述代码,将OSS存储空间中的对象下载到本地。

本文详细介绍了OSS对象存储服务的读写权限配置,包括访问控制策略、策略授权以及读写操作权限,通过合理配置权限,可以确保数据安全,同时满足不同场景下的存储需求,希望本文对您了解和操作OSS对象存储服务有所帮助。

黑狐家游戏

发表评论

最新文章